Adidas Endorsement Deal

The most notable partnership of Gilbert Arenas’ career was with Adidas, which began in December 2003, shortly after his first two rookie seasons. Before that, Gilbert was signed to Reebok simply because they paid more. This partnership was and still is the most talked about when discussing Gilbert’s career for several reasons.

In a 2022 interview with DJ Vlad, Gilbert explained how he essentially finessed Adidas into offering him a five-year, $40 million contract. When he first signed with the brand in 2003, they reportedly paid him $500,000. Presumably, this was $500,000 over the four years, up until his new contract.

In 2007, negotiations began to secure a new deal for Arenas with the brand. His agent requested $2 million, but Adidas rejected the figure. Arenas was told that he didn’t have the “star name” to be worth millions of dollars. As a result, Gilbert began figuring out how to boost his brand and put a plan together.

 

$2.5 Million Birthday Party

For his 25th birthday, Arenas hosted an enormous, invite-only birthday party at the Four Seasons, splashing $1 million to rent out the entire hotel for the night. He spent an additional $1.5 million on flights to get everybody out there and everything else for the party. This was all done for Adidas’ benefit, and it worked.

Adidas eventually came back with a five-year, $15 million contract offer, but upon hearing it, Arenas walked out of the room and returned to his hotel. A brand rep knocked on his door and asked how much he wanted, to which Gilbert countered with $40 million over eight years. They accepted.

 

Contract Termination

Unfortunately for Arenas, this deal was ultimately cut short, following an incident in December 2009 where he brought an unloaded gun into the Washington Wizards locker room. A month later, he pled guilty to felony gun-possession charges, which led to Adidas terminating his contract. Arenas wasn’t guaranteed the full $40 million, so it’s assumed he only earned $10 million under the deal.

Real Estate

Virginia Home

In December 2003, Gilbert Arenas, through his Gja Properties LLC, paid $2.875 million for a 13,250-square-foot, seven-bedroom mansion in Great Falls, Virginia. He reportedly spent another $1 million to build the largest residential swimming pool in America (we’re not sure if that statement remains true today). The pool was costly because it used real boulders to create a cave with a bar and hot tub.

In June 2012, he listed the home for sale at $3.5 million, but sold it for just $2.5 million in December 2014. After considering the money he put into the house, listing fees, and property taxes, his loss potentially sat between $1.7 million and $2 million. 

 

Encino Home

In September 2007, Gilbert Arenas purchased a 5,319-square-foot, five-bedroom home in Encino, California, for $3.1 million. Arenas owned the house for almost a decade before listing it in 2016 for $3.495 million. After a couple of months on the market, he removed the listing.

However, in October 2022, Arenas tried his luck again at $3.8 million, eventually letting it go for $3.1 million, his original purchase price. We estimated that his property taxes were roughly $350,000 to $400,000 while he owned the home, resulting in a significant loss on the sale, even before listing fees.

In 2012, Draymond Green signed a three-year rookie contract worth $2.6 million with the Golden State Warriors. The deal was fully guaranteed, and Green earned $850,000 for his first NBA season.

In 2015, Green signed a five-year contract with the Warriors worth $82 million. His average annual salary increased from $880,000 to $16.4 million, with the contract’s total value guaranteed. For the next five years, Green earned a minimum of $14 million/year, with his highest-earning year being the 2018/19 season, earning him $17.5 million.

In 2020, Green signed a veteran extension with the Warriors valued at $100 million over four years. Once again, his average annual salary increased to $24.9 million. Green earned $22.2 million in 2020, $24 million in 2021, and $25.8 million in 2022.

The final year of the contract was voided, and instead, he signed a new deal with the Warriors valued at $100 million over four years, almost identical to his previous deal. Green earned $22.3 million for the 2023/24 season and is set to earn $24.1 million this season.

Thus far in his NBA career, Draymond Green has earned $177.9 million, with another $78 million guaranteed in the next three years.

Nike Contract

Morant was signed by Nike right off the bat ahead of his rookie NBA season in 2019. New athletes typically earn low six-figure sums when first signing with Nike in their rookie years. However, by 2022, Ja Morant had already launched his first signature shoe with the company. The ‘JA’ basketball shoe is now on its third iteration and has been released in several colorways.

What’s interesting about this deal is that multiple sources report Ja’s Nike income as $12 million per year. They also state that he began earning this figure in 2019, which is unheard of for a rookie. This $12 million number keeps popping up, but we were unable to verify the original source. Some outlets report the agreement as a multi-year deal worth $12 million in total, which is more likely. 

 

Powerade Endorsement

Ja Morant became the face of Powerade in 2023, and the brand launched an ad campaign titled “What 50% More Means.” Powerade was preparing to pump $10 million into the campaign, radio, and National television advertisements. Still, just days after the announcement, Morant hosted an Instagram Live video on his personal account, where he was seen pulling out a gun at a party. 

As a result, Powerade pulled the campaign, but didn’t sever their partnership with the athlete. The NBA later fined Morant $75,000 for the incident, and he gave a public statement claiming that it was his Second Amendment right to bear arms. 

In a scenario similar to his Nike contract, multiple reports suggest the Powerade endorsement was either worth $10 million per year or $10 million total. In either case, we were unable to verify these figures ourselves, but $10 million per year is highly unlikely for such a contract.

NBA Career

Cade Cunningham was selected as the first overall pick of the Detroit Pistons in the 2021 NBA draft, and he made his debut in the Summer League in August. In October, he made his official NBA debut against the Orlando Magic, recording 2 points, six rebounds, and two assists in 26 minutes.

The following month, he became the youngest player in NBA history to earn 25 points, eight rebounds, and eight assists in a single game, topping Trae Young’s record. He also became the eighth-youngest player to record a triple-double and the youngest in Pistons’ history.

Cade became one of the only rookies in the NBA to earn 34 points, eight rebounds, eight assists, four blocks, and two steals in a single game during a match against the Denver Nuggets in January 2022. By the end of the season, he finished third in Rookie of the Year voting, falling just behind Evan Mobley and Scottie Barnes.

Cade Cunningham has had one of the most explosive starts to an NBA career we’ve ever seen. Before we get into the details, remember that Cade was born in 2001 and is only 24 years old. The Pistons star was the first overall pick in the 2021 NBA Draft, making his way to Detroit and signing a four-year, $45.6 million rookie contract. That, in and of itself, is a lot of money, and while first picks always receive high-value contracts, in recent draft years this figure has continued to skyrocket. Cooper Flagg, the most recent first-pick, just signed a $62.7 million rookie deal with Dallas.

In any case, for Cade’s first season in the NBA, he earned approximately $10 million in salary. This figure increased to $10.55 million in 2022, $11 million in 2023, and $13.94 million for the final year of the contract.

When it came time for Cunningham to extend his contract in 2025, this 24-year-old secured a five-year $269.1 million extension with the Pistons. This is currently the fourth-highest-value active contract in the league, and will pay Cade an average annual salary of $53.8 million. 

Thus far in his career, Cade Cunningham has earned $92 million in salary, with 50% of that figure earned this year alone. By the end of the 2029/30 season, his career earnings are projected to reach $314.7 million.
